COLLISION AT SEA.
Received March 24, 4.22 p.m. LONDON, March 23. The battleship Africa collided wilh the steamer Ormuz, off Portland. Both vessels were sJightJy damaged. The Ormuz reached Plymouth and the Africa Portland. Received March 25, 1.3 a.m. LONDON, March 23. The Ormuz is practically undamaged. She sailed again in the evening.
